Emergencies
Emergencies outside surgery hours
If you have a veterinary emergency, you can now access the new affordable out of hours service provided by our YourVets24 Rayleigh clinic.
Our state of the art Rayleigh vet clinic now offers the region’s first affordable out of hours vet service, giving you and your pet access to our leading standards of care, no matter what time of day or night.
The YourVets24 out of hours team work each night from 8pm-8am during the week and we cover the full weekend and any bank holidays too.
The clinic is superbly equipped and has a highly trained and dedicated staff. Facilities include an on site laboratory, digital x-ray machine, ultrasound and comfy kennelling for any patients who have to be admitted to the hospital.

About
YourVets Rayleigh was set up in 2007, the 1st of our clinics in the South East. The clinic has 23 staff, comprising of 8 vets and 7 qualified nurses, along with our PHA’s and receptionists. We pride ourselves on our vet’s abilities, our award winning facilities, and our concern for animal welfare.
Our Rayleigh clinic is fully equipped with laboratory, radiography, hospital, surgical suites, and dentistry and ultrasound facilities. It is also an RCVS registered Veterinary Nurse Training Practice.
